What is the role of gambling regulation and licensing authorities in the UK?

Gambling regulation in the UK is overseen by the UK Gambling Commission, which issues licences to operators and ensures they comply with strict standards on fairness, customer protection, and anti-money laundering.

How can I verify if an online casino holds a valid gambling licence?

You can look into a casino’s licence by scrolling to the footer of its website for the licence number and regulator figure, then cross-referencing this on the functionary UK Gambling Commission register.

What tools are available for responsible gambling and player protection?

Most licensed operators provide deposit limits, loss limits, session time reminders, reality checks, and self-exclusion tools to help you manage your gambling activity.

How does self-exclusion work, and what programmes are available in the UK?

Self-exclusion allows you to block enter to all UK-licensed gambling sites or apps for a chosen period. GAMSTOP is the national online self-exclusion scheme, and you can also make use of casino-specific tools.

What are safer gambling practices I should adopt?

Always set a budget before you play, never chase losses, get hold of fixture breaks, and utilize the responsible gambling tools provided by the operator to stay in control.
